| Commit message (Expand) | Author | Age | Files | Lines |
* | Fix jails and jail-friendly file systems handling: | pjd | 2007-04-13 | 3 | -5/+25 |
* | When we are running low on vnodes, there is currently no way to ask other | pjd | 2007-04-13 | 1 | -0/+1 |
* | Remove now-obsolete comment regarding mqueue privileges in jail. | rwatson | 2007-04-11 | 1 | -4/+0 |
* | Allow PRIV_NETINET_REUSEPORT in jail. | rwatson | 2007-04-10 | 1 | -1/+3 |
* | Do allow POSIX mqueue unlink privilege inside a jail, as we all all | rwatson | 2007-04-10 | 1 | -1/+2 |
* | Minor style cleanups (mostly removal of trailing whitespaces). | pjd | 2007-04-10 | 1 | -22/+22 |
* | Correct typos. | pjd | 2007-04-10 | 1 | -1/+1 |
* | Restore the locking for the sleep/wakeup to avoid waiting an extra 1 sec | njl | 2007-04-09 | 1 | -5/+11 |
* | Clean up the root mount and mount wait code. No mutexes are needed here | njl | 2007-04-09 | 1 | -15/+10 |
* | Add kern.hostuuid sysctl, which will be used to keep host's UUID. | pjd | 2007-04-09 | 1 | -0/+3 |
* | Add root_mounted() function that returns true if the root file system is | pjd | 2007-04-08 | 1 | -0/+14 |
* | prison_free() can be called with a mutex held. This wasn't a problem until | pjd | 2007-04-08 | 1 | -11/+16 |
* | Only use prison mutex to protect the fields that need to be protected by it. | pjd | 2007-04-08 | 1 | -2/+2 |
* | pr_list is protected by the allprison_lock. | pjd | 2007-04-08 | 1 | -1/+1 |
* | Remove XXX comment that changes to file fields should be protected with | rwatson | 2007-04-06 | 1 | -5/+0 |
* | allprison mutex was converted to sx(9) lock. | pjd | 2007-04-05 | 1 | -1/+1 |
* | Implement functionality I called 'jail services'. | pjd | 2007-04-05 | 1 | -27/+244 |
* | Make prison_find() globally accessible. | pjd | 2007-04-05 | 1 | -2/+1 |
* | Implement SEEK_DATA and SEEK_HOLE extensions to lseek(2) as found in | pjd | 2007-04-05 | 1 | -0/+7 |
* | Add security.jail.mount_allowed sysctl, which allows to mount and | pjd | 2007-04-05 | 2 | -0/+24 |
* | Fix mb_ctor_clust and mb_dtor_clust to reference the appropriate zone, | kmacy | 2007-04-04 | 1 | -29/+37 |
* | Replace custom file descriptor array sleep lock constructed using a mutex | rwatson | 2007-04-04 | 12 | -257/+264 |
* | fix typo | kmacy | 2007-04-04 | 1 | -1/+1 |
* | style fixes and make sure that the lock is treated as released in the sharers... | kmacy | 2007-04-04 | 1 | -4/+5 |
* | Fixes to sx for newsx - fix recursed case and move out of inline | kmacy | 2007-04-03 | 1 | -8/+31 |
* | move lock_profile calls out of the macros and into kern_mutex.c | kmacy | 2007-04-03 | 1 | -9/+17 |
* | skip call to _lock_profile_obtain_lock_success entirely if acquisition time i... | kmacy | 2007-04-03 | 1 | -14/+11 |
* | Add root_mount_wait() function which can be used to wait until the root | pjd | 2007-04-03 | 1 | -10/+58 |
* | Fix a fd leak in socketpair(): | jhb | 2007-04-02 | 1 | -2/+7 |
* | Don't go to a whole lot of extra work to handle the race where the new | jhb | 2007-04-02 | 1 | -25/+2 |
* | ng_node and ng_worklist locks both migrated from being spinning locks to | wkoszek | 2007-04-01 | 1 | -2/+6 |
* | I think the code I'm removing here is completely bogus. | pjd | 2007-04-01 | 1 | -3/+0 |
* | Now that the vdropl() function is public, assert that the vnode interlock | pjd | 2007-04-01 | 1 | -0/+1 |
* | Make vdropl() public; zfs needs it. There is also plenty of existing | des | 2007-03-31 | 1 | -2/+1 |
* | Optimize sx locks to use simple atomic operations for the common cases of | jhb | 2007-03-31 | 1 | -230/+682 |
* | Make vfs_mount_destroy() and vfs_freeopts() non-static, I'd like to use them. | pjd | 2007-03-31 | 1 | -3/+2 |
* | Rather than ignoring any error return from getnewvnode() in nameiinit(), | rwatson | 2007-03-31 | 1 | -1/+5 |
* | - Drop memory barriers in rw_try_upgrade(). We don't need an 'acq' memory | jhb | 2007-03-30 | 1 | -4/+4 |
* | - Use lock_init/lock_destroy() to setup the lock_object inside of lockmgr. | jhb | 2007-03-30 | 1 | -7/+11 |
* | vm_map_delete should be used only internally, by the VM subsystem. Replace | wkoszek | 2007-03-29 | 1 | -6/+2 |
* | Align 'struct thread' on 16 byte boundaries so that the lower 4 bits are | jhb | 2007-03-27 | 2 | -2/+2 |
* | PowerPC is the only architecture with mpsafe_vfs=0. This is now | marcel | 2007-03-27 | 1 | -4/+0 |
* | Add an interface for drivers to be notified of changes to CPU frequency. | njl | 2007-03-26 | 1 | -26/+40 |
* | Avoid manipulating semu_list outside of the scope of SEMUNDO_LOCK(). This | emaste | 2007-03-26 | 1 | -2/+5 |
* | Following movement of functions from uipc_socket2.c to uipc_socket.c and | rwatson | 2007-03-26 | 2 | -40/+39 |
* | Complete removal of uipc_socket2.c by moving the last few functions to | rwatson | 2007-03-26 | 3 | -397/+350 |
* | Correct a comment typo | kris | 2007-03-25 | 1 | -1/+1 |
* | Update a comment: we usually call exec_vmspace_new with Giant not held, | kris | 2007-03-25 | 1 | -1/+1 |
* | Stop setting ki_ocomm (thread name) to the proc name by default, as nothing | emaste | 2007-03-23 | 1 | -8/+1 |
* | - Simplify the #ifdef's for adaptive mutexes and rwlocks by conditionally | jhb | 2007-03-22 | 2 | -27/+37 |